 尿嘧啶-D2生物活性

描述 尿嘧啶-d2是氘标记的尿嘧啶[1]。尿嘧啶是一种常见的天然嘧啶衍生物,也是RNA核酸中的四个核碱基之一[2]。
相关类别
体外研究 氢、碳和其他元素的稳定重同位素已被掺入药物分子中,主要作为药物开发过程中定量的示踪剂。头韵因其可能影响药物的药代动力学和代谢特征而受到关注[1]。

 尿嘧啶-D2物理化学性质

分子式 C4H2D2N2O2
分子量 114.09900
精确质量 114.04000
PSA 65.72000
InChIKey ISAKRJDGNUQOIC-QDNHWIQGSA-N
SMILES O=c1cc[nH]c(=O)[nH]1
